Step into the witty and whimsical world of Victorian England with "The Complete Plays of William S. Gilbert and Arthur Seymour Sullivan." This comprehensive collection showcases the enduring genius of the Gilbert and Sullivan operettas, a cornerstone of musical theatre.

Explore the complete librettos of their collaborative masterpieces, celebrated for their sharp satire, memorable melodies, and enduring appeal. A treasure trove for enthusiasts of musical theatre and a vital resource for scholars, this volume preserves the original texts of these beloved works.

From clever wordplay to masterful compositions, Gilbert and Sullivan's operas offer a delightful glimpse into a bygone era. Rediscover the magic of these timeless stories, presented here in a meticulously prepared edition for your enjoyment. A perfect addition to any library for those interested in opera, drama anthologies, and the vibrant history of pop vocal music.
